Life and death in Pompeii and Herculaneum at the British Museum

This week one of the most hotly anticipated exhibitions opens it’s doors at the British Museum. The Life and death in Pompeii and Herculaneum exhibition examines the 24 hour event that left a huge area of Southern Italy was enveloped in ash and it’s secrets remained undiscovered for over 1,600 years.

The Museum has been lucky enough to secure 250 unique pieces of Art, crafts and jewellery from the two effected towns which help give a unparalleled  insight into life in a Roman city at that time. Demand from this exhibition has been huge so if you wish to visit book in advance.
